Abstract

A display device includes: a display panel including a substrate; and a touch sensing unit on the substrate, wherein the touch sensing unit includes: a plurality of first sensing electrodes disposed on the substrate and directly connected to each other; a plurality of second sensing electrodes disposed on the substrate; an insulating layer between the substrate and the first sensing electrodes and between the substrate and the second sensing electrodes; a connection electrode disposed between the substrate and the insulating layer, wherein the connection electrode is connected to at least one of the second sensing electrodes through a contact hole of the insulating layer; and a dummy electrode located on the same layer as the connection electrode, wherein the dummy electrode is not physically connected to the connection electrode and the first sensing electrodes.
